Also supports up to 32 channels of audio. HDMI 2.0 – Higher Speeds to support 4K at 60 frames per second.Came with the smaller Type D micro and Type E automotive connector. HDMI 1.4 – Added an Ethernet Channel, allows devices to connect to the internet.Came with a smaller (Type C mini) connector for use on cameras and camcorders. HDMI 1.3 – Higher Speeds (up to 340 MHz), Deeper Colors (up to 48 bit).HDMI 1.2 – Provides better support for PCs. ![]() HDMI 1.1 – Audio added for DVD support.Cables are expected to be lengths of up to 15 meters. In order to allow cable manufacturers to improve their products through the use of new technologies, HDMI specifies the required performance of a cable but does not specify a maximum cable length. HDMI DTVs will display video received from existing DVI-equipped products, and DVI-equipped TVs will display video from HDMI sources. HDMI is fully backward-compatible with DVI using the CEA-861 profile for DTVs. Intelligence HDMI supports communication between the video source (such as a Blu-ray player) and the DTV, enabling new functionality.Ease-of-use HDMI combines video and multi-channel audio into a single cable, eliminating the cost, complexity, and confusion of multiple cables currently used in A/V systems.Audio HDMI supports multiple audio formats, from standard stereo to multi-channel surround-sound.Low-cost HDMI provides the quality and functionality of a digital interface while also supporting uncompressed video formats in a simple, cost-effective manner.All Digital HDMI ensures an all-digital rendering of video without the losses associated with analog interfaces and their unnecessary digital-to-analog conversions.Quality HDMI transfers uncompressed digital audio and video for the highest, crispest image quality.The advantages of HDMI over existing analog interfaces such as composite, S-Video and component video are.
